Gauhati High Court to hear accused Siddhartha Sharma’s bail plea today in Zubeen Garg death case
The Gauhati High Court is set to hear Siddhartha Sharma's bail plea in the Zubeen Garg death case today. The hearing follows the framing of charges against Sharma and six others as the case moves towards trial.

The Gauhati High Court is scheduled to hear the bail application of Siddhartha Sharma on June 4, 2026, in connection with the high-profile Zubeen Garg death case.
The hearing will take place before the court of Justice Parthiv Jyoti Saikia. Siddhartha Sharma, one of the prime accused in the case, approached the High Court seeking bail after his plea was earlier rejected by a Special Fast Track Court.
Sharma filed the bail application on May 26 amid ongoing legal proceedings in the case. He was arrested on October 1 along with co-accused Shyam Kanu Mahanta.
Earlier, the Special Fast Track Court presided over by Judge Sharmila Bhuyan framed charges against Sharma and six other accused under multiple provisions of the Bharatiya Nyaya Sanhita (BNS).
The case, titled State vs Siddhartha Sharma and Six Others, includes charges related to criminal conspiracy, murder, culpable homicide not amounting to murder, extortion, cheating, criminal breach of trust and causing disappearance of evidence.
Apart from Siddhartha Sharma, the other accused named in the case are Shyamkanu Mahanta, Shekhar Jyoti Goswami, Amritprabha Mahanta, Sandipan Garg, Nandeswar Borah and Paresh Baishya.
Following the framing of charges, the matter is set to proceed to trial before the Special Fast Track Court. The High Court's decision on Sharma's bail plea is now awaited.
